Abel Wu c78f4afbd9 bpf: Fix deadlock when freeing cgroup storage
The following commit
bc235cdb42 ("bpf: Prevent deadlock from recursive bpf_task_storage_[get|delete]")
first introduced deadlock prevention for fentry/fexit programs attaching
on bpf_task_storage helpers. That commit also employed the logic in map
free path in its v6 version.

Later bpf_cgrp_storage was first introduced in
c4bcfb38a9 ("bpf: Implement cgroup storage available to non-cgroup-attached bpf progs")
which faces the same issue as bpf_task_storage, instead of its busy
counter, NULL was passed to bpf_local_storage_map_free() which opened
a window to cause deadlock:

	<TASK>
		(acquiring local_storage->lock)
	_raw_spin_lock_irqsave+0x3d/0x50
	bpf_local_storage_update+0xd1/0x460
	bpf_cgrp_storage_get+0x109/0x130
	bpf_prog_a4d4a370ba857314_cgrp_ptr+0x139/0x170
	? __bpf_prog_enter_recur+0x16/0x80
	bpf_trampoline_6442485186+0x43/0xa4
	cgroup_storage_ptr+0x9/0x20
		(holding local_storage->lock)
	bpf_selem_unlink_storage_nolock.constprop.0+0x135/0x160
	bpf_selem_unlink_storage+0x6f/0x110
	bpf_local_storage_map_free+0xa2/0x110
	bpf_map_free_deferred+0x5b/0x90
	process_one_work+0x17c/0x390
	worker_thread+0x251/0x360
	kthread+0xd2/0x100
	ret_from_fork+0x34/0x50
	ret_from_fork_asm+0x1a/0x30
	</TASK>

Progs:
 - A: SEC("fentry/cgroup_storage_ptr")
   - cgid (BPF_MAP_TYPE_HASH)
	Record the id of the cgroup the current task belonging
	to in this hash map, using the address of the cgroup
	as the map key.
   - cgrpa (BPF_MAP_TYPE_CGRP_STORAGE)
	If current task is a kworker, lookup the above hash
	map using function parameter @owner as the key to get
	its corresponding cgroup id which is then used to get
	a trusted pointer to the cgroup through
	bpf_cgroup_from_id(). This trusted pointer can then
	be passed to bpf_cgrp_storage_get() to finally trigger
	the deadlock issue.
 - B: SEC("tp_btf/sys_enter")
   - cgrpb (BPF_MAP_TYPE_CGRP_STORAGE)
	The only purpose of this prog is to fill Prog A's
	hash map by calling bpf_cgrp_storage_get() for as
	many userspace tasks as possible.

Steps to reproduce:
 - Run A;
 - while (true) { Run B; Destroy B; }

Fix this issue by passing its busy counter to the free procedure so
it can be properly incremented before storage/smap locking.

Fixes: c4bcfb38a9 ("bpf: Implement cgroup storage available to non-cgroup-attached bpf progs")

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the reStructuredText mark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
